(ed. The general election brochure is a re-imagined version of the primary brochure below. It has an uneven fold (smaller front panel), includes the name of lieutenant governor on the front and inside, pares down the Coakley quote, and includes a quote from Sen. Elizabeth Warren).

Taking on the Tough Fights
Martha Coakley has spent her entire career fighting for the principles of fairness, equality and opportunity for all. As Governor, Martha's priorities will include:
• Building an economy that works for everyone by raising the minimum wage, championing earned sick time, improving workforce training, supporting entrepreneurship, and attracting good jobs to every region of the Commonwealth.
• Improving our public education system by increasing access to early education, expanding learning time, and bringing down the cost of higher education; and
• Reining in the cost of healthcare while maintaining a high level of access and quality, and working towards providing universal access to high-quality mental health care.

MARTHA'S RECORD
A Berkshire County native, Martha Coakley served as Middlesex District Attorney, and currently serves as the Commonwealth's first female Attorney General.
During her career, Martha:
• Helped keep thousands of Bay Staters in their homes by taking on the big banks;
• Was the only Attorney General in the nation to successfully challenge the Defense of Marriage Act to help ensure equality for everyone;
• Advocated for child protection, supported victims of domestic violence and helped pass a new human trafficking law; and
• Recovered millions of taxpayer dollars by fighting fraud and abuse in our health care and unemployment systems.
